利用三维扫描技术获取兵马俑残片的三维点云数据,结合Geomagic Studio和Hypermesh建立高精度的兵马俑足踝残片三维实体网格模型。通过基于ABAQUS的重力作用下的有限元分析,研究足踝部分的Von Mises应力和变形特征,以确定足踝处的受力薄弱部位。为进一步探究模型各残片的最佳点云简化比例,采用点云简化模型进行相同工况的有限元分析,以验证点云简化的可靠性。结果表明:结构在重力作用下可保持安全稳定的状态,相对薄弱部位位于左腿足踝处;对于大部分残片,其最佳简化比例在60%~70%,简化后可有效缩短模型实体化处理时间;采用简化模型得到的有限元结果,其最大Mises应力相比于原始模型的误差小于15%,且应力云图和变形图形状接近,模型简化具有可靠性。  相似文献

Pronghorn (Antilocapra americana) fetal remains are sometimes recovered from archaeological contexts. Pronghorn have consistent reproductive schedules so their remains may provide information on seasonality of site occupation and number of mortality events. To investigate the reliability of fetal remains for seasonality and mortality event assessment, bone size and tooth eruption were measured in a sample of modern fetal pronghorn remains with known mortality dates. Results indicate a strong correlation between bone size and mortality date, but no significant correlation between tooth eruption level and mortality date. Fetal bone size was used to estimate a late April or early May mortality date at both the Oyster Ridge (48UT35) and Trappers Point (48SU1006) archaeological sites. A direct methodology for solving the seismic intensity of each point on the capacity curve is proposed. By utilizing the procedure, a continuous curve between the structural response and the seismic intensity, the structural response function, can be easily generated. Unlike previous procedures that search for the performance point of a determined seismic intensity, the proposed methodology easily draws the full curve without iterations. The procedure is applicable to both a smooth design spectrum and an actual response spectrum. Examples indicate the methodology is accurate and fast, and convenient to be combined with existing procedures, such as Modal Pushover Analysis.  相似文献

In this paper we examine the enigmatic but plentiful hand-molded, baked-clay objects known as Poverty Point Objects (PPOs) from a number of different facets. Although the vast majority of these Terminal Archaic artifacts are found in the Lower Mississippi Valley, they also are found at sites as far north as Clarksville, Indiana, and as far east as the Atlantic Coast of Florida. Although most archaeologists generally assume PPOs were used primarily for roasting food, we consider a variety of other possible functions, including their use in boiling water and as symbolic tokens linking the far-flung Poverty Point culture area. We demonstrate that even though a few other archaeological cultures in the world used round clay balls for cooking, the Poverty Point culture was unique in the care, variety, and standardized forms of its baked-clay objects. We discuss the various PPO types and their possible functions in nine distinct regions in the southeastern United States and, based on our thin-section analyses of 66 samples, we demonstrate that PPOs circulated among different sites in these regions.  相似文献

Analysis of the pre‐disturbance values of the in situ corrosion parameters on historic iron shipwrecks and artefacts has established that the arithmetic product of the pH and corrosion potential is dependent on the burial environment and provides a unique insight into the objects' state of decay. The value of the product changes during in situ conservation treatment with sacrificial anodes, and reaches a minimum at which point the treatment is completed. Treatment times vary with water‐depth, being faster on shallower sites and shorter for more extensively corroded artefacts. The model was developed using data from the Duart Point wreck (1653), the Monitor‐styled warship HMVS Cerberus (1926) and a series of wrecks in Australia and the USA.  相似文献

We use ancient DNA analysis to identify Pacific salmon vertebrae to species in order to provide an important line of evidence that helps to establish the timing of seasonal residence at a Pacific Northwest Coast village site. Ancient DNA results from House 2 at Dionisio Point allow a characterization of the salmon fishery. Ten of eleven randomly selected smaller-sized salmon vertebrae were positively identified as sockeye salmon (Oncorhynchus nerka) while only a single pink salmon (Oncorhynchus gorbuscha) was identified. Of the 322 whole salmon vertebrae identified from House 2 occupation deposits during zooarchaeological analysis, 58 percent measure less than 8.0 mm and 70 percent are less than 8.5 mm in maximum transverse diameter. Together with documented aspects of the material record from Dionisio Point, most notably the vertebrate fauna from House 2, the indication that sockeye was the primary focus of the Dionisio Point salmon fishery suggests the site was inhabited during the spring and summer. This approach to the identification of season-specific site occupation has the potential for application over much of the Northeast Pacific.  相似文献

Groundstone plummets of magnetite or hematite are commonly found artifacts of the Late Archaic period in Louisiana. While often assumed to have functioned as weights for fishnets or as thrown objects used to catch waterfowl, relatively little empirical evidence has been generated to explain their form and features relative to hypothesized performance in prehistoric behavior. To address this deficiency, we provide a morphometric analysis of the variability in plummet shape as a means for studying the performance constraints inherent to their use. Based on our analyses, we find that plummet form is well explained as a component of weighted looms, supporting the early use weaving technology in the Late Archaic of Eastern North America.  相似文献

A devastating earthquake occurred in Kashmir, Pakistan on October 8, 2005. This earthquake resulted from reactivation of a known active fault later defined as the Balakot–Bagh fault, which caused widespread slope failure throughout its stretch, particularly around Muzaffarabad, the provincial capital of Azad Jammu and Kashmir. This slope failure resulted in a huge amount of debris material which flows in deeply incised creeks during monsoon and hits the inhabitants along the valley in Muzaffarabad. Two GPS measurements are carried out along with channel morphometric parameters and observed changes to investigate the effect of debris flows along these creeks during monsoon. Other than the physical measurements, actual debris flow is simulated using the Depth Average Material Point Method (DAMPM) after carrying out parametric study and calibrating the model for subject topographical and geological settings. The generalized effect of different input parameters of the model on debris flow runout features is studied and discussed in detail. After ensuring validation of the numerical tool, the contribution of a single closed-type check dam to decrease runout intensity to its downstream reach is also investigated for different locations to obtain optimized selection.  相似文献

Excavations undertaken in 1951 at the Jaketown site revealed a dense deposit of fragmented and intact pyramid-shaped baked-clay objects (BCOs) at the base of Mound A. This deposit was associated with the site’s Early Woodland component. Recent fieldwork at Jaketown also encountered the same tetrahedron deposit and identified an additional and distinct pit feature filled with the objects. In this article, we present the results of analyses that examine the production, composition, chronology, and function of these enigmatic baked-clay artifacts. Following a hiatus associated with massive flooding in the Mississippi Valley ca. 3200–2850 cal B.P., Jaketown was re-occupied by people who shared ceramic affinities with groups to the south and to the east and, who like many contemporaries, used BCOs as a part of their cooking technology. The tetrahedron deposit represents one of the earliest dated Tchula contexts at ca. 2600 cal B.P., and was used over a short time for a social purpose that brought populations together for food consumption as a means of encouraging cooperation.  相似文献

肯尼迪政府组建和平队,以志愿者的形式,向不发达国家提供所谓“中等人力资源”,进行技术援助,实际上是对战后美国对外援助工作反思的结果,同时也为美国对外援助注入了新的内容。它所涉及的更为深层的考虑,则是广大不发达国家未来的发展道路问题,即这些国家以什么样的方式实现现代化,是以美国为代表的资本主义发展模式,还是以苏联或中国为代表的社会主义发展模式。肯尼迪政府希望,通过和平队的工作,向第三世界国家展示美国的现代化经验和技术,诱导第三世界国家走美国式的现代化道路。  相似文献
